Get PriceSamples of rock from within the pit or from underground are sent to the SGS laboratory in Waihi to determine gold content. The data generated from assaying is used to map out which areas are suitable to process as ore and which areas are waste material to be used to build the waste rock embankment or to be used as backfill underground.

Get PriceUse of cresylic based dithiophosphates does provide some collection of gold particularly in gold-silver ore flotation. Alternatively, if there is significant metallic gold association with silver metal, because silver has a reactive surface for collector bonding, collectors for silver indirectly also result in gold recovery.
Get PriceFrom these data, estimates can be made of the deposit's value. One of the most commonly used methods for determining the gold and silver content of mineralized rocks is the fire assay. The results are reported as troy ounces of gold or silver or both per short avoirdupois ton of ore or as grams per metric ton of ore.

Get PriceFine, or pure, silver with no copper content does not tarnish easily. Think about the fine silver coins brought up from wrecked ships everything from the Atocha to sunken pirate ships. They come up out of the ocean after hundreds of years bright and shiny as new. Fine silver can get dirty, of course, but will not tarnish like sterling silver.
